The following information lists the population statistics and breakdown for the 41005 zip code. The total population is 25048, of which, 12474 are male and 12574 are female. With a total area of 151.212 square miles, the population density is 161.7 people per square mile. The median age of the population is 37 years old. Income & Economic Characteristics
The median inflation-adjusted family income in the 41005 zip code is $101592. This is 39.84% greater than the national average. This income places 7.9% of the population below the poverty line. The average retirement income for individuals in this zip code (for those that have it) is $27106. Education
In the 41005 zip code, 94.5% of individuals over 25 years old have a high school degree or higher, and 29.5% have a bachelors degree or higher. Occupation and Work Characteristics
In the 41005 zip, there are an estimated 13099 people in the labor force, of which, 12606 are employed, and 477 are unemployed. There are a total of 16 people in the armed forces. The average commute time for this zip code is 23.7 minutes. Of the total people that work, 1306 worked from home and 12474 commuted. The average number of hours worked is 38.7. Housing
The median home value for the 41005 zip code is 195400. There is an estimated 8416 number of occupied housing units, the median gross rent in is $1131 per month, and the average monthly housing costs are estimated to be $1243.
